ddnet代码大全怎么分享?社交技巧

我爱发文章

DDNet代码分享指南与高效社交技巧

ddnet代码大全怎么分享?社交技巧
(ddnet代码大全怎么分享?社交技巧)

如果你是第一次接触「DDNet代码」,可能会好奇它是什么。简单来说,DDNet是一款基于开源引擎开发的多人合作游戏,其代码托管在GitHub等平台,允许开发者贡献或二次开发。而如何正确分享代码并融入社区,需要结合技术能力与社交技巧。以下是经过验证的实用方法:

一、DDNet代码分享的规范流程

1. 代码托管平台选择

优先使用GitHub提交代码,确保仓库包含清晰的README文档(说明功能、依赖项、使用方法)。使用分支管理(Branch)区分不同功能模块,避免直接修改主分支。

2. 代码注释与格式

遵循DDNet官方代码规范(如命名规则、缩进风格),关键函数需用英文注释说明逻辑。若代码涉及复杂算法,附加单元测试样例以证明其有效性。

3. 提交Pull Request(PR)的技巧

  • 在PR标题中简要概括功能(如“[Feature] Add map auto-save function”)。
  • 描述栏详细说明修改原因、测试结果及影响范围。
  • 若引用了外部代码(如开源库),需明确标注来源并遵守对应协议。
  • 二、社交技巧:融入开发者社区的关键

    1. 沟通礼仪

  • 在Discord或论坛提问前,先搜索历史记录避免重复问题。
  • 使用结构化表达(例:“问题描述+尝试过的方案+报错日志”),提升解答效率。
  • 2. 处理反馈的智慧

  • 若代码被质疑,避免直接争论,通过数据或测试用例佐证观点。
  • 对社区成员的建议,即使不采纳也应礼貌致谢(如“感谢提议,我会评估后更新”)。
  • 3. 建立个人影响力

  • 定期分享技术文章(如优化DDNet地图加载速度的教程),发布至Reddit或HackerNews。
  • 参与社区活动(如线上代码评审会),主动帮助新人解决基础问题。
  • 三、避开常见误区

  • 侵权风险:修改他人代码需遵守开源协议(如GPL-3.0),标明原作者并保留版权声明。
  • 过度承诺:社区协作中,避免承诺无法按时完成的功能,优先交付最小可用版本(MVP)。
  • 忽视代码审查:提交前用SonarQube等工具扫描代码漏洞,降低被驳回概率。
  • 总结

    DDNet代码分享不仅是技术行为,更是社区协作的艺术。通过规范流程降低沟通成本,用社交技巧赢得信任,你会在开源生态中快速成长。记住:一个被认可的开发者,代码质量和为人态度同样重要。

    发表评论

    快捷回复: 表情:
    AddoilApplauseBadlaughBombCoffeeFabulousFacepalmFecesFrownHeyhaInsidiousKeepFightingNoProbPigHeadShockedSinistersmileSlapSocialSweatTolaughWatermelonWittyWowYeahYellowdog
    评论列表 (暂无评论,19人围观)

    还没有评论,来说两句吧...